Geometry Difficulty 8.0 Shortlist Prove it Hungary

Triangle ABCABC has incenter II and excircles ΩA\Omega_A, ΩB\Omega_B, and ΩC\Omega_C. Let A\ell_A be the line through the feet of the tangents from II to ΩA\Omega_A, and define lines B\ell_B and C\ell_C similarly. Prove that the orthocenter of the triangle formed by lines A\ell_A, B\ell_B, and C\ell_C coincides with the Nagel point of triangle ABCABC.
